John Rolley / Tinner / Mining surveyor
- St Agnes
Has anyone any information on JOHN ROLLEY 1743 - 1804. He is described as -
'a Cornishman' He was a tinner then a mining surveyor and ended up managing a mine for Lord Cawdor in Mydffai, Carmarthenshire.
But it is his origins which are a mystery. There are many family connections with St. Agnes and a tin mine near there at Mithian and I wondered whether he came from that area ? Any help at all much appreciated

St. Austell Researchers-free Help Available
- St. Austell
I'm the OnLine Parish Clerk (OPC) for the historic parish of St. Austell, and have many reference sources and databases including the 1841 census, marriages from 1565 to 1900, Wesleyan register transcriptions, and county directories. Please feel freeto contact me with requests. No genealogical information after 1900, as of now.

Osborne, Stocker, Andrew, Truscott
- St Austell
Baptist minister,Rev. John Henry Osborne married Emma - in 1842 at St Austell. She died and in 1847 he married Mary Merifield (a widow). She had died by the time of the 1851 Census. When Rev. JHO died in 1886 he left parts of his estate to Elizabeth Truscott, sister of Emma, and property of Mary to Benjamin Andrew, Thomas Stocker and Edward Stocker - all of St Austell. Can anyone shed any more light on this story?
